Human BRAF (L597Q) BAF3 Cell Line facilitates research on BRAF mutations involved in MAPK pathway activation and targeted cancer therapies.
Human BRAF (L597Q) BAF3 Cell Line is a genetically engineered model derived from murine pro-B Ba/F3 parental cells based on customers’ requirement. BRAF (L597Q) BAF3 overexpression cell line is generated by stable integration of exogenous human BRAF containing the L597Q mutation using lentiviral transduction. Overexpression clone is validated at gene level by qRT-PCR.
Target
BRAF encodes a serine/threonine-protein kinase that activates MEK and ERK in the MAPK signaling pathway. The L597Q mutation is a kinase-activating variant found in cancers such as melanoma and colorectal cancer. It contributes to aberrant cell growth and transformation.
